Position: Robotics Lab Inventory Manager

Contract: 6+ months

Schedule: Full-time, on-site

Join a friendly, fast-moving team helping to shape the future of robotics! We’re looking for a highly organized, proactive individual to oversee inventory operations in our robotics lab and warehouse-style environment. This role is essential to keeping daily testing and development running smoothly.

What You’ll Do

  • Manage all incoming and outgoing materials, including shipping, receiving, unpacking, labeling, and proper storage
  • Track inventory levels for a wide range of parts, tools, consumables, and testing materials
  • Monitor stock usage and proactively reorder items before they run low
  • Source and purchase new materials as new tasks, experiments, or testing needs arise
  • Maintain and update inventory spreadsheets, databases, and documentation in collaboration with engineering and operations teams
  • Work closely with Robotics Lab Operators to understand upcoming testing needs and ensure materials are available
  • Organize and maintain a clean, efficient storage system across a large warehouse-style environment
  • Coordinate with vendors, couriers, and internal teams to resolve shipping delays, damaged items, or supply issues
  • Assist with equipment setup, movement, and basic troubleshooting of inventory-related tools (barcode scanners, tablets, etc.)
  • Support safety compliance by ensuring materials are stored properly and workspace pathways remain clear
  • Participate in regular team meetings to provide inventory updates and flag potential shortages or bottlenecks

What We’re Looking For

  • Experience in inventory management, warehouse operations, shipping/receiving, or a similar role
  • Strong organizational skills and comfort managing a high volume of varied items
  • Ability to track details accurately and maintain up-to-date records
  • Comfortable using spreadsheets, digital inventory tools, and basic office software
  • Reliable, punctual, and able to work independently with minimal supervision
  • Strong communication skills and willingness to collaborate with cross-functional teams
  • Ability to adapt quickly as new tasks, materials, and testing needs emerge

Physical & Work Environment Requirements

  • Ability to stand, walk, and move throughout a large warehouse/lab environment for extended periods
  • Ability to lift or carry up to 25 pounds
  • Frequent use of hands and arms to handle boxes, equipment, and inventory tools
  • Standard warehouse/lab environment (moderate noise, organized storage areas, active workspace)
